Greenwood’s Shock Feelings On Man Utd Return Revealed?


Mason Greenwood is reportedly not in favour of a return to Manchester United.

Mason Greenwood’s surprise feelings about potentially playing for Manchester United again have reportedly emerged.

A recent report claimed that the one-time England international, who is on loan at Getafe in Spain, would jump on the quickest flight back to Manchester if the club would have him back.

This after new co-owner Sir Jim Ratcliffe said a fresh decision would be made on the 22-year-old’s future following previous comments made by former United chief Richard Arnold.

The 53-year-old said last year that Greenwood would not feature for the club again after he returned to football in 2023 following a year and a half out of the sport after his arrest on suspicion of attempted sexual assault in January 2022.

While rumours initially suggested the player would be open to heading back to his boyhood club, The Athletic claims the opposite is, in fact, true.

The publication says Greenwood would think twice before returning to the Red Devils as “he felt United could have supported him better over his case and is said to harbour no great desire to play for the club again”.

The forward has contributed to 12 goals in 25 matches for Getafe so far this season, with 10 of those coming in LALIGA.
